So, 'Anathema: A Moment In Time' is this interesting slice of the Metalmania Festival from '06. The atmosphere is electric, and you can really feel the energy of the crowd as they dig into the setlist. They cover some serious ground in terms of sound, especially with that take on Pink Floyd's 'Comfortably Numb'—definitely a moment that stands out. There's also bonus live material featuring a cover of Fleetwood Mac's 'Albatross,' which adds a nice contrast. The pacing feels organic, flowing naturally from one track to the next, and the visuals capture that raw, live performance vibe. Not a lot of bells and whistles in terms of production, but that’s part of its charm, you know?
